Plumbing service provider license applications might only be submitted by a plumbing licensed by the City of Chicago and the applicant must supply proof of his or her City of Chicago plumbing professional permit. Business to be accredited have to submit a $20,000.00 performance bond payable to the City of Chicago with the City Clerk prior to a plumbing specialist license can be released.
Applications are submitted with the Continental Testing Services web website. Applications may just be sent by a City of Chicago accredited plumbing professional who is the proprietor, member, or business officer of business to be accredited. Existing pipes service provider licenses are restored through the Division of Buildings web site. Proof that an existing bond gets on documents needs to be mailed to Continental Screening Providers.
A plumbing contractor certificate is automatically suspended if the bond on documents with the City Staff ends or is terminated. This information is supplied to assist you much better comprehend licensing requirements in the City of Chicago.
